Partager via


Workspace.Get, méthode (array<GetRequest[], GetOptions, GetFilterCallback, Object, array<String[], array<String[], array<Conflict[]%)

Obtenir les demandes que la mise à jour de serveur l'espace de travail actuel avec les versions spécifiées des éléments. Délégué de filtrage permet l'appelant aux opérations d'abandonner avant qu'ils soient traités en définissant la propriété Ignore sur chaque opération à ignorer.

Espace de noms :  Microsoft.TeamFoundation.VersionControl.Client
Assembly :  Microsoft.TeamFoundation.VersionControl.Client (dans Microsoft.TeamFoundation.VersionControl.Client.dll)

Syntaxe

'Déclaration
Public Function Get ( _
    requests As GetRequest(), _
    options As GetOptions, _
    filterCallback As GetFilterCallback, _
    userData As Object, _
    itemAttributeFilters As String(), _
    itemPropertyFilters As String(), _
    <OutAttribute> ByRef conflicts As Conflict() _
) As GetStatus
public GetStatus Get(
    GetRequest[] requests,
    GetOptions options,
    GetFilterCallback filterCallback,
    Object userData,
    string[] itemAttributeFilters,
    string[] itemPropertyFilters,
    out Conflict[] conflicts
)

Paramètres

  • userData
    Type : System.Object
    un objet spécifié par l'utilisateur est passé au délégué lorsqu'il est appelé
  • itemAttributeFilters
    Type : array<System.String[]
    Une liste de propriétés d'élément avec version à retourner à chaque opération d'extraction

Valeur de retour

Type : Microsoft.TeamFoundation.VersionControl.Client.GetStatus
un objet de GetStatus décrivant le nombre d'opérations, conflits, erreurs, etc. survenues lors du traitement du get

Sécurité .NET Framework

Voir aussi

Référence

Workspace Classe

Get, surcharge

Microsoft.TeamFoundation.VersionControl.Client, espace de noms